URGENT UPDATE: A vehicle has crashed into a house in Clark County, Ohio, late Saturday night, prompting a swift response from state troopers and medics. Emergency personnel from the Springfield Post of the Ohio State Highway Patrol (OSHP) were dispatched to the scene just before 11:50 p.m. after reports of the crash on Fairfield Pike and S. Tecumseh Road.
According to an OSHP dispatcher, there were no injuries reported and no individuals were trapped in the wreckage. The incident has raised questions about the cause of the crash and the extent of damages to the home.
Authorities are currently investigating the circumstances surrounding the incident and will provide updates as they unfold. News Center 7 is closely monitoring this developing story and will share more information as it becomes available.
